Who are some influential women artists throughout history?

There are many incredibly influential women artists from different periods. For instance, Frida Kahlo, known for her powerful self-portraits, or Georgia O'Keeffe, who painted stunning flowers and landscapes, are very well-known. You also have Artemisia Gentileschi, a Baroque painter whose dramatic works are quite compelling, and Mary Cassatt, an American Impressionist who often depicted women in everyday life. Basically, their contributions are immense and truly shaped art history.
